Downy, a female Domestic Short Hair with a black, short coat, is a medium-sized adult cat currently living in New Richmond, WI. She’s spayed, house trained, and up to date on vaccinations. Downy prefers to keep her interactions on her terms and doesn’t get along with young children, but does well with other cats. She’s at her best with an adopter who understands feline boundaries and enjoys a semi-independent companion.

About Downy

Downy is a petite, quirky cat with plenty of character. She’s friendly and quick to seek attention—expect little ankle rubs and squeaky meows when she wants your focus. Head scratches and gentle petting are absolutely on her menu, but she prefers all four paws on the ground and isn’t a fan of being picked up. Like many cats, Downy signals clearly when she’s had enough, so she’ll do best with someone who pays attention to her cues and enjoys a semi-independent companion rather than a lap cat. A home without children under 12 is important for her comfort, as Downy appreciates space and respect for her boundaries. She gets along with other cats and will bring joy to an adopter who is experienced with feline quirks.
